No traffic touring cycling routes around Burgrieden traverse the gently rolling hills and valleys of Upper Swabia, offering varied terrain for cyclists. The landscape features river valleys, such as those of the Rottum, and provides views of the Illertal. Cycling infrastructure primarily consists of paved surfaces and low-traffic roads, ensuring a pleasant experience.

There are over 20 traffic-free touring cycling routes around Burgrieden featured in this guide. The majority, 17 routes, are rated as easy, making them accessible for most cyclists.
The routes around Burgrieden are predominantly easy, with 17 out of 22 routes classified as such. There are also 4 moderate routes and 1 difficult route for those seeking more of a challenge, but the focus remains on accessible, low-traffic cycling.
Yes, Burgrieden offers a great selection of easy, beginner-friendly routes. For example, the Waterwheel in Bronnen – Kronenbrauerei Laupheim loop from Burgrieden is an easy ride that takes you past local heritage sites. Another gentle option is the Schlosshof Schwendi – Swing Over the Rot River loop from Heussenburg.
Absolutely. Many of the traffic-free routes around Burgrieden are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point. Examples include the Karl May Festival Burgrieden loop from Heussenburg and the Forest Lake – Bihlafinger Weiher loop from Burgrieden, offering convenient circular tours.
The routes often traverse the gently rolling hills and valleys of Upper Swabia, offering diverse scenery. You can enjoy views of the Illertal and, on clear days, the distant Alpine chain from elevated points. Many routes also lead through scenic river valleys, such as those of the Rottum. The Forest Lake – Bihlafinger Weiher loop from Burgrieden, for instance, takes you past a peaceful forest pond.
Yes, several routes incorporate historical and local points of interest. You can cycle past the Illertissen Tree and Art Trail, or visit the Observation Tower at Laupheim Natural Lake. The Waterwheel in Bronnen – Kronenbrauerei Laupheim loop from Burgrieden offers a glimpse into local heritage.
Yes, with 17 easy routes, many of the traffic-free paths are well-suited for families. The low traffic and mostly paved surfaces provide a safe and enjoyable environment for children. Routes like the Stetten Mill – Bronnen Fountain loop from Burgrieden are generally flat and manageable for younger riders.
The best time to cycle in Upper Swabia, including Burgrieden, is typically from spring through autumn. During these seasons, the weather is generally mild, and the landscapes are vibrant. Clear days can offer stunning panoramic views, including the distant Alpine chain.

Yes, the region features several beautiful lakes and reservoirs. You can find routes that lead to or near the Großer Ersinger Lake, the Öpfinger Reservoir, and the Laupheim Swimming Lake. These offer pleasant spots for a break or to enjoy the scenery.
Absolutely. Burgrieden offers unique attractions like the Tiny-Haus-Quartier, showcasing resource-saving living, and the Festspiele Burgrieden, a local venue for performances. While not directly on every route, these can be easily accessed from the cycling network, allowing you to combine your ride with cultural exploration.
